Mauritius - Import of Fresh Cherries
Since 2014, Mauritius Import of Fresh Cherries was up 18.3% year on year. At $231,889.56 in 2019, the country was number 74 among other countries in Import of Fresh Cherries. Mauritius is overtaken by Cambodia, which was ranked number 73 at $247,328 and is followed by French Polynesia with $222,089. China topped the ranking with $1,250,562,464.26 in 2019, that is a decrease of 4.1% compared to 2018. Germany, South Korea and Canada resp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Azerbaijan witnessed the best average annual growth at +441.2% per year, while Zimbabwe was the worst growing country at -64.3% per year.
